Abstract
The effect of flaky graphite particles [with
volume fraction (vf) 3–7%] on machinability and
mechanical properties of SiC/Al composites were investigated.
Results showed that the machinability was improved
greatly with the increasing vf of graphite particles. When
the vf of graphite particles was 7%, the tool life was prolonged
by 130%, and the tensile strength and elastic
modulus of SiC/Gr/Al composite were 365 MPa and
144 GPa, respectively. The presence of flake graphite
particle acted as solid lubrication and promoted chip formation
during cutting, resulting in an improved
machinability.
